Overview of Georgia College And State University

Georgia College And State University can be found in Milledgeville, Georgia (a town not particularly near any major cities). The school is a public institution. The Post-Master's certificate is the highest degree at Georgia College And State University.

Areas of Study

The most common majors at the school are in education and teaching.

Georgia College And State University Selectivity

Georgia College And State University does not have an open admissions system. Not everyone who applies is accepted. Only 25% of students scored 520 or lower in 2005 on the verbal SAT test. Math SAT scores at the school centered around 510 to 600, but ranged both higher and lower.

Faculty

A tenure system is one way Georgia College And State University works to keep a high-quality staff.

Student Body

In 2005, 5,662 students were enrolled in the school.

Student Life

Full-time students are the norm at Georgia College And State University. Student dorms or apartments are common at the school. Georgia College And State University student athletes compete in Peach Belt Conference competitions.

Georgia College And State University Room and Board (2005)

Georgia College And State University offers campus housing for 2,090 of its 4,993 (full-time) students. Freshmen are required to live on campus.
